Peloton Promotions is seeking a Sales Executive to drive customer acquisition through face-to-face sales campaigns in Edinburgh. The role involves representing renowned brands and meeting performance targets.

Ideal candidates will possess strong communication skills and a professional approach, with a keen interest in sales and career progression. The position offers ongoing training and a clear progression pathway.

How to prepare for a job interview at Peloton Promotions

Know Your Brands

Before the interview, do your homework on the brands you'll be representing. Understand their values, products, and target audience. This knowledge will not only impress your interviewers but also show that you're genuinely interested in the role.

Show Off Your Communication Skills

As a Sales Executive, strong communication is key.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. Consider doing mock interviews with friends or family to refine your delivery and ensure you come across as professional and engaging.

Demonstrate Your Sales Passion

Be ready to share examples of your interest in sales. Whether it's past experiences or personal anecdotes, showing your enthusiasm for driving customer acquisition will resonate well with the interviewers. They want to see that you’re motivated and eager to succeed.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are a few thoughtful questions about the role and the company culture. This shows that you’re not just interested in the job, but also in how you can grow within the company. It’s a great way to demonstrate your ambition and desire for career progression.
